Installation Error of Exg 2007 CCR in a tree domain to join Exg2003 Org running in another tree domain
Circumstance: Location A: One domain(abc.local) running on windows 2003 R2+SP2,Exchange 2003 Cluster running on windows 2003; Location B: Another domain(efg.local) within the same forest running on windows 2003 R2 +SP2, we need install the exchange 2007 Ent CCR in location B. Network: A ---MPLS ---B, Reliable network connection What we have done: - we have setup the individual domain tree in location B, and the replication has been done with Awithout errors. - Test successfully the connectivity and replica between abc.local and efg.local - we have setup the windows 2003 R2 + SP2 on the 2 nodes(named: node01, node02), and joined into the domain efg.local; - we have setup the windows 2003 R2 + SP2 on one server dedicated as Client Access Server (CAS), and this CAS has joined the domain efg.local; - we have finished the setting up of windows cluster + MNSFILESHARE, which shared folder resides on CAS server; - we have finished setup /preparead...domain...etc; and the efg.local\administrator is member of the Exchange organization administrators Group; Now we have problem when installing the exchange 2007 CCR 1. we install it thru Exchange 2k7 GUI, the first step is to check the "Preparation Condition", which passed but output some warning: "can not find the recipient update service in domain efg.local... " 2. Ignored this errors, we continued to setup. replication finished soon..andcontinued the second step to configure "Emailbox Role"; This takes quite long time (around 20 mins). From this time point on, the 1st errors appears in the event viewer: event id: 2501,2604, event source: MSExchange ADaccess 3. when the second step almost finished, many errors started to flow into the event viewer. The event ID is 1019, 1003,1030. The errors description say "Can not online the system attendant , information store "; 4. The last step of the installation failed. The error shows "either lack of resource or permission is not sufficient"; Finally we changed the "pending time" for system attendant instance in the windows cluster console, and tried to online it again. It works. However, this method does not apply to the "Informaiton Store" instance. Its status is "failure" and can not be online. Hopefully my explaination is clear, and anybody can help me?
